Jokilaakso:

K-Point: 43 m
Hill record: 45.5 m (Lauri Massinen FIN, 2006-01-07)
Year of construction: 1960
Conversions: 2010
Further jumps: K22, K12
Status: out of order
Plastic matting: yes
Ski club: Jokilaakson Mäkiseura

History:

In 1960’s the ski jumping facility of Jämsänksoki in Central Finland was constructed. The K22 shall once have been the first plastic covered jump of the area. After the three ski jumps had only been rarely used for a while, they were modernized in 2010/2011 and equipped with plastic mattings. The outrun of K45 now features the Skitrax JP system which makes sliding through the outrun more comfortable for the jumpers.
